MasudurRah / CSC4110

Class project for csc 4110
1 stars 0 forks source link

2.5 Enhance Project 1 Homepage #13

Closed MasudurRah closed 1 year ago

MasudurRah commented 1 year ago

This issue focuses on improving the Project 1 homepage by replacing the demo picture with an actual screenshot of the GUI, updating the accompanying text to provide a clear app description, and ensuring the download button's text reflects the correct data. Additionally, we aim to enhance the professionalism of the footer.

Homepage Updates:

  1. Image Replacement: Replace the current demo picture on the homepage with an actual screenshot of the GUI of our application.
  2. Text Description: Edit the text next to the image to provide a comprehensive description of the application. Use the following text as a guide: "group is working on behalf of Forestview to create a proposal / “mock” application. This application deals with data storage. It will allow the user to use Python to add, store, and retrieve data (see project detail). This is part of Forestview’s upcoming SafeZone© proposals to key customers, such as Dell EMC. "
  3. The download button also needs to use the the statement above use this also: Within the user agreement, the following must be addressed: data privacy, application sharing, and other appropriate language (eg.. “user may not sell or distribute data without the express consent of Forestview….”)
  4. Technical instructions to be included ON THE application homepage

Use must comply with a user agreement as a condition to the downloading of the application

Within the user agreement, the following must be addressed: data privacy, application sharing, and other appropriate language (eg.. “user may not sell or distribute data without the express consent of Forestview….”)

Important: you must also provide a unilateral indemnity clause, precluding Forestview from legal ramifications for things such as data breaches, zero-day attacks, and database worms, such as SQL injection.

Include language indicating periodic vulnerability assessments against your system, and that you also demand said preventive actions from all your key vendors

State that requirements will change over time, as technology and the overall security landscape changes

Footer Enhancement:

  1. Professional Design: Redesign the footer to enhance its professionalism, ensuring it includes relevant contact information and links as necessary.
MasudurRah commented 1 year ago

UI Picture is attached if you have suggestions to update it lmk. image